Butter vs. factory fats: which worsens diabetes risk?
NCT ID NCT00617435
First seen Dec 26, 2025 · Last updated May 22, 2026 · Updated 23 times
Summary
This study looked at how trans fats from natural sources (like dairy) and industrial sources (like processed foods) affect insulin resistance in 66 obese women. The goal was to see if these different types of trans fats have different effects on the body's ability to use insulin. Participants underwent tests to measure insulin sensitivity, and the results help scientists understand the unique health impacts of each fat type.
